N-Nitroso Paroxetine Impurity
Synchemia is a leading Manufacturer in pharmaceutical Nitrosamine compounds. Paroxetine is a selective serotonin reuptake inhibitor (SSRI). It is used to treat several diseases, including major depressive disorder,obsessive-compulsive disorder, social anxiety disorder, panic disorder, posttraumatic stress disorder, generalized anxiety disorder, and premenstrual dysphoric disorder.N-Nitroso Paroxetine is a highly toxic organic compound and a suspected human carcinogen. Handle the material carefully with proper safety measures.
N-Nitroso Paroxetine chemically represented as (3S,4R)-3-((Benzo[d][1,3]dioxol-5-yloxy)methyl)-4-(4-fluorophenyl)-1- nitrosopiperidine .Synchemia is the leading manufacturing and exporter of N-Nitroso Paroxetine .
